The Hiking Difficulty and Preparation
A key point to consider is the medium difficulty level of the hike, which can be up to 7 miles. As one reviewer rightly emphasized, “It does not say that it is up to 7 miles medium difficulty hike which requires hiking boots, not just ‘comfortable shoes’.” If you plan to join, packing sturdy footwear, sun protection, and enough water is recommended. The terrain is exposed, with no shade along the trail, so preparation is crucial.

Frequently Asked Questions
How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 7 hours, with different starting times available—check availability when booking.
Where do we meet?
The meeting point is at the Discovering Spain office in Granada, which is conveniently located for travelers staying in the city.
Is there transportation included?
Yes, transportation in a small group is included, taking you from Granada into the Sierra Nevada mountains.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es suitable for hiking, a reusable water bottle, and sun protection like sunscreen and a hat are recommended.
Can I choose a private tour?
Yes, private options are available for those seeking a more personalized experience or traveling in a small group.
Is this tour suitable for children or older adults?
It depends on fitness levels, as the hike can be up to 7 miles of moderate difficulty. It’s best for those comfortable with walking and outdoor conditions.
What if it rains or the weather is bad?
Check the weather forecast before the trip. The tour requires good weather because of outdoor activities, but you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
Is lunch included?
No, lunch is not included, so plan to bring snacks or a packed lunch if desired.
What languages are the guides speaking?
Guides speak both Spanish and English, ensuring clear communication for most travelers.
